SUPPLY CHAIN SPECIALIST 2
The Role
Purchases a high volume and variety of materials, supplies and services. Evaluates bids, selects and recommends suppliers and negotiates price, delivery, quality and service. Follows up on all awards until completion of order. Negotiates and settles with suppliers regarding damage claims, rejections, losses, return of materials, over shipments, cancellations and engineering changes. Conducts supplier site visits and rates them as to production capability, performance and delivery.
